Detailed Description
The present invention will be further explained with reference to the accompanying drawings.
As shown in fig. 1, a clamping and cutting structure comprises a base plate 1, a supporting plate 2 is arranged on the base plate 1, a socket 3 is arranged on the supporting plate 2, a socket hole 4 for inserting a feeding pipe is arranged on the socket 3, a telescopic cylinder 5 is arranged on one side of the socket 3, the telescopic cylinder 5 is connected with a rotating block 6 capable of compressing a material pipe extending into the socket hole 4, a cutting cylinder 7 is arranged on one side of the socket 3, the cutting cylinder 7 is connected with a cutting knife 8, a rotating shaft 9 for inserting the rotating block 6 is arranged on the supporting plate 2, the rotating block 6 is arc-shaped, and the rotating block 6 comprises a butt block 10 connected with the telescopic cylinder 5 and a clamping block 11 capable of butting against the material pipe in the socket hole 4.
The utility model provides a structure is cut to centre gripping, it cuts cylinder 7 and drives and cuts sword 8 and open during the use, can make things convenient for the material pipe to enter into bell and spigot hole 4 like this, then telescopic cylinder 5 action, telescopic cylinder 5 drives rotatory piece 6 and rotates along axis of rotation 9, telescopic cylinder 5's piston drives butt piece 10 and grip block 11 and rotates, grip block 11 can directly enter into in the bell and spigot hole 4 and with the interior material pipe butt of bell and spigot hole 4 can, then cut cylinder 7 and drive and cut sword 8 and directly cut the completion operation with the material pipe, this scheme only needs control telescopic cylinder 5 and cut cylinder 7 and can accomplish and cut the operation, it can press from both sides tight material pipe fast, it presss from both sides tightly effectually and conveniently cuts.
Preferably, the socket 3 is provided with a U-shaped notch 12, and the socket hole 4 is arranged at the bottom of the U-shaped notch 12. The benefit that sets up like this can make things convenient for rotatory piece 6 directly to carry out the centre gripping with the material pipe, makes things convenient for grip block 11 on the rotatory piece 6 to get into, improves fixed effect and fixed speed.
Preferably, a plurality of clamping tentacles 13 capable of contacting with the material pipe are arranged on the clamping block 11. The number of the clamping tentacles 13 can be selected according to the length of a product, so that the material pipe can be stably clamped.
Preferably, wear-resistant pieces 14 are arranged on two sides of the socket hole 4. The wear-resisting piece 14 is arranged to prevent the orifice of the socket hole 4 from being abraded and increased during feeding, and the wear-resisting property can be improved by arranging the wear-resisting piece.
